A revealing documentary following acclaimed Scottish artist Peter Howson as he undertakes the most ambitious commission of his career: a monumental religious painting for Glasgow’s St Andrew’s Cathedral. Over two turbulent years, the project becomes increasingly consuming, pushing Howson towards financial ruin and a severe mental breakdown as he battles perfectionism, faith and his own troubled state of mind
Dr. Zhivago is one of the best-known love stories of the 20th century, but the setting of the book also made it famous. It is a tale of passion and fear, set against a backdrop of revolution and violence. The film is what most people remember, but the story of the writing of the book has more twists, intrigue and bravery than many a Hollywood blockbuster. In this documentary, Stephen Smith traces the revolutionary beginnings of this bestseller, to it becoming a pawn of the CIA at the height of the Cold War.
A portrait of Scottish entertainer Andy Stewart, best known for The White Heather Club and Donald Where’s Your Troosers?. Through archive footage and memories from family, friends and fellow performers, the film looks beyond the familiar kilted persona to reveal the ambitious, complicated man behind one of Scotland’s most recognisable entertainers.
